two-way         
1.
Two-way means moving or working in two opposite directions or allowing something to move or work in two opposite directions.
The bridge is now open to two-way traffic...
ADJ: usu ADJ n
2.
A two-way radio can send and receive signals.
ADJ: ADJ n
3.
If there is two-way help or learning, two people or groups are both helping each other or both learning from each other.
Trust is a two way thing.
ADJ: ADJ n

two-way         
¦ adjective
1. involving movement or communication in opposite directions.
2. (of a switch) permitting a current to be switched on or off from either of two points.
Phrases
two-way street a situation involving mutual or reciprocal action or obligation.
